The economics

We compress months of value into day one.

Most online brands rely heavily on long-term retention and stick rates over 4 to 6 months to maximize customer value. We wanted to compress that timeline immediately. Instead of selling a single bottle and hoping the customer stays for months, our phone sales team increases average order value, extends product coverage, and generates significantly more revenue on day one. That additional revenue changes the economics of the business. It lets brands become more aggressive with advertising, because they recover acquisition costs faster and scale harder than competitors relying only on front-end online sales.

The ecosystem

It amplifies your backend, it does not replace it.

The real power comes from the full ecosystem. Once customers hear about products over the phone, they become far more responsive to future emails, offers, and promotions involving those same products. The phone team does not replace the backend marketing system.

It amplifies it.
